Transaction

e99e5cf38efaf896a367603223db9de83dfedbdd61978b022dcf41dceb6eec2a
201,718 confirmations
Timestamp
1651354170
Block734,295
Fee18,022 sats
Fee rate85.8 sats/vB
view on mempool.space

Inputs & Outputs